Aline Rodrigues is a Brazilian singer-songwriter from Santa Cruz do Sul, Rio Grande do Sul. Her debut single "Em Vida Se Transformou" came out in 2015 and became a national hit, leading to performances on major stages. She followed it with her debut album "A Vida É Um Sopro" in 2016.
Her band includes Lucas Lima on guitar, Rodrigo Miranda on bass, and Ricardo Onça on drums. She has collaborated with artists like Vitor Kley and Tiago Iorc. Songs like "O Gadareno" and "Soberano" appear among her popular tracks.
In 2018, her music video for the song "Tempo" drew criticism from conservative groups for depicting a same-sex couple kissing. She has used her platform to advocate for social justice and environmental protection.
